In this review of the Under Armour Womens Motion Ankle Leggings the bottom line is simple: these are best for runners and gym-goers who want lightweight, stay-put performance with a soft, breathable feel. The standout reason to buy is the super-light HeatGear fabric that delivers coverage without bulk, making them comfortable for long workouts and hot days. The reviewer found the fit generally supportive and noted the wide, flat waistband with a side drop-in pocket keeps small essentials secure while the ergonomic flatlock seams reduce chafe during movement.
Key Features
- Super-light HeatGear fabric: provides superior coverage without feeling heavy so workouts stay comfortable in warm conditions.
- Moisture-wicking material: pulls sweat away from skin and dries quickly to help maintain comfort during intense sessions.
- 4-way stretch construction: moves with the body in every direction for freedom of movement during runs, lifts, and classes.
- Ergonomic flatlock seams: reduce chafing and create a smoother fit under layers or during long runs.
- Wide, flat waistband with pocket: the waistband sits comfortably and the side drop-in pocket holds a key or card for hands-free training.
Who It's For
These leggings are suited to active women who prioritize a lightweight feel and reliable compression during varied workouts. Runners, studio-goers, and anyone who trains in warm conditions will appreciate the fast-drying HeatGear fabric and 4-way stretch that support dynamic movement.
Women who need a very loose, casual fit or those seeking maximum thermal insulation should look elsewhere, as these are designed for a closer, supportive fit and breathability rather than heavy warmth or a relaxed lounge cut.
